The process of obtaining an electronic key

Key chips are an embedded microchip in your car key that sends radio signals at a low level. It signals the immobilizer to turn off and allows you to start your car. These chips also have a digital serial number that authenticates the key and helps prevent auto theft. You can obtain a replacement for your lost key with a locksmith. Many cars have upgraded transponder technology within their keys to prevent theft. This means that they have to be programmed in order to be compatible with the anti-theft systems of your vehicle. This is accomplished by an auto locksmith service or the mechanic or dealer. This is a costly process that requires special equipment and a program. Certain cars come with an onboard computer that comes with locks that limit the number of times a locksmith can program it. These systems employ token systems which means that the locksmith must pay for each programming attempt by way of an unpaid token. This is reflected in the cost of the programming service.
